Borrowing Tips for Summit

  • Get pre-approved for an auto loan before visiting dealerships; this gives you negotiating power and protects against markups.
  • Avoid extending your loan term beyond the expected life of the vehicle; you do not want to owe money on a car worth less than the balance.
  • Consider gap insurance if your down payment is less than 20%; it covers the difference if your car is totaled.

Frequently Asked Questions

Should I finance through the dealer or a bank in IL?

Compare both options. Dealers may offer promotional rates, but banks and credit unions in Summit often provide better terms for borrowers with good credit. Always compare the APR, not just the monthly payment.

How much should I put down on a car in Summit?

Aim for 20% down on a new car and 10% on a used car. This reduces your loan balance, lowers monthly payments, and helps you avoid being upside-down on the loan.

Can I get an auto loan with bad credit in Summit?

Yes, subprime auto lenders serve Summit borrowers with credit scores as low as 500. Expect higher APRs of 15-25% and potentially larger down payment requirements.

Can I pay off my auto loan early without penalty in IL?

Most lenders allow early repayment without penalty, but verify your loan agreement. Some subprime lenders in Summit may charge prepayment fees.
